Debugging browser applications is traditionally VERY difficult because logic is asynchronously divided between the client and the server. However, because Servoy executes all of your business logic server-side, you can test and debug browser applications directly from the IDE. |
Launching the Debug Smart Client
- To launch the active solution in the Debug Smart Client, select the menu Actions > Start SmartClient.
- Or simply click the Start SmartClient button from the tool bar.
Launching the Debug Web Client
- To launch the active solution in the Debug Web Client, select the menu Actions > Start WebClient.
- Or simply click the Start WebClient button from the tool bar.
